APC DEPUTY NATIONAL PUBLICITY SECRETARY, HON MESEKO FELICITATES WITH NIGERIANS ON 63RD INDEPENDENCE ANNIVERSARY

The Deputy National Publicity Secretary of the All Progressives Congress (APC), Hon. Durosinmi Meseko has extended his warmest felicitations to Nigerians on the auspicious celebration of the nation’s 63rd independence anniversary.
In a statement he personally signed, Hon Meseko expressed his elation as the nation commemorates the day it gained freedom and established its own identity as a sovereign state.

According to him: “This anniversary serves as a reminder of the struggles, sacrifices and perseverance of our forefathers who fought bravely to secure our independence. Their determination and vision have paved the way for the development and progress that we witness today. It is our duty to honor their memories and build on their legacies”

“Let us reflect on the remarkable achievements we have made but we must not rest on our oars. We must continuously strive to overcome the obstacles that hinder our progress” he reiterated.
The APC’s deputy scribe urged Nigerians to uphold the values of unity, peace and harmony stressing that the country’s strength lies in its diversity and it is essential that Nigerians embrace and respect each other’s differences.

“As we celebrate this independence anniversary, let us renew our commitment to building a better future for ourselves and future generations. Let us stand united in our pursuit of progress and let us work hand in hand to create a country that is not only prosperous but also compassionate and just”, he further admonished.
Hon Meseko implored Nigerians to be patient with President Bola Ahmed Tinubu as the policies he has put in place will in no distant time put an end to the present hardship in the country.

“Once again I extend my heartfelt wishes to all citizens of our dear country. May this independence anniversary be a time of joy, celebration and sober reflection”; the statement concluded.
